Abstract
Next to system performance, the most important consideration in ATE development is system development time and cost. Traditional test development techniques have involved a number of steps that require considerable amounts of programming in a variety of languages for such things as: test plan generation, graphical user interfaces, diagnostics and test executives. Several techniques aimed at reducing the amount of direct programming required and greatly reducing the software development time, cost and risk, are outlined
